#db7bfb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#db7bfb is composed of 85.9% red, 48.2% green and 98.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 51% magenta, 0% yellow and 1.6% black. It has a hue angle of 285 degrees, a saturation of 94.1% and a lightness of 73.3%. #db7bfb color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#b700f7.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#db7bfb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010001 is the darkest color, while #faedfe is the lightest one.
